#fe4b17 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fe4b17 is composed of 99.6% red, 29.4%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 70.5% magenta, 90.9%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 13.5 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 54.3%. #fe4b17 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ff962e with #fd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3300.

#fe4b17 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fe4b17 has RGB values of R:254, G:75, B:23 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.91, K:0. Its decimal value is 16665367.
